Abstract
GUW+ is a German acronym for an innovative and intelligent traction sub-station, comprising power supply cubicles for urban rail, charging units for electric road vehicles and an energy storage system. These are offering unique synergies and operational advantages to the operator. Due to a bi-directional input converter, several smart grid services become possible.
